They replace the top of the factory strut mount. They are fixed with additional -1.1 degree camber. This allows you to use the factory adjustments to make any changes.
We got the sway bar end links adjusted properly today to make sure they clear the axles at all times under compression and eliminate potential binding! Ira from Tarett sent us great instructions!
1st track day on the new suspension. All I can say is WOW! The car is so easy to drive fast. Very neutral and turn in is great! I was eating up most everyone in red group!!! LOL. Tomorrow I will try to get some serious timed laps in the a.m. before it gets to 95 degrees . . .
